Minutes — Management Meeting, Franchise Agreement

Present: R. Calden, M. Oskova, T. Breel.

The Norbright franchise agreement was reviewed. Territory exclusivity granted for the Selwick corridor; royalty set at agreed tier two. Sales leads to brief franchisee staff before signing. Marketing collateral due within ten days. Breel to finalise terms. The underlying business plan considerations are recorded below.

board note of kadug-tawig: Only 5 of the 100 pilot accounts renewed Oliath, so a churn review is set for April 15.

// Heads up for the release manager: this constant caps how many
// proctoring sessions ProctorPipe will hold in the exam queue before
// shedding load. We bumped it from 200 after the Fenwick College pilot
// kept tipping over during morning starts. Don't lower it without
// checking with the Quillhaven team first — they tune their schedulers
// around this. The value ships tagged with the build token below.

pipeline stamp: htk31_3c6b63a1fd55b8745625d3b6ce9c5fc

Action item AI-7 from the Larkspur outage review: vendor all third-party fonts into the asset pipeline. The incident occurred because our checkout pages fetched display fonts from an external CDN that began timing out, blocking render for roughly 40 minutes. Going forward, every font must be committed to the Fontvault repo, license-reviewed, and served from our own edge. Owner: the Nimbra platform team, due next sprint. The checklist and license policy live on the internal page below.

runbook for yahop-hawif: https://confluence.zemvarlabs.internal/pages/pages/browse/c89f8afc